GROW South Antrim
GROW South Antrim (Generating Rural Opportunities Within South Antrim) has been set up to manage and deliver Axis 3 & 4 of the Northern Ireland Rural Development Programme 2007-2013 across Antrim, Carrickfergus & Newtownabbey Borough Councils.
To be eligible for funding under the GROW South Antrim programme, your project must be based in, or demonstrate a significant impact within a rural area of Antrim, Carrickfergus or Newtownabbey.
For the purposes of this programme, rural areas are those with less than 4,500 residents and outside of designated urban areas. In South Antrim this includes the villages of Ballyeaston, Ballynure, Ballyrobert, Burnside, Crumlin, Doagh, Parkgate, Straid, Templepatrick, Toome, Whitehead and all outlying rural areas.

These 2 day training courses are aimed at any individual interested in increasing their knowledge of mental health and has been funded through Suicide Prevention, Public Health Agency (Northern Area) and organised by Janine Gaston (Suicide Prevention Development Officer, SARN) and Kathy Wolff (Development Officer, Community Relations Forum).
Places are limited. We will be allocating places on a first come first serve basis. A completed registration form must be received to confirm your commitment to attend the full 2 days of training. We will then confirm if you have been successful in securing a place.
This course is FREE to those over 18 years old who work and/or live in the Antrim/Newtownabbey Areas. We will try hard to start and finish on time and so it is important that you arrive in time to register at 9.15am. Tea / coffee and lunch will be provided.
